Measurements of Penning-Malmberg trap patch potentials and associated performance degradation

Measurements of Penning-Malmberg trap patch potentials and associated performance degradation

Antiprotons created by laser ionization of antihydrogen are observed to rapidly escape the ALPHA trap. Further, positron plasmas heat more quickly after the trap is illuminated by laser light for several hours. These phenomena can be caused by patch potentials—variations in the electrical potential...
